UPSSSC Veterinary Pharmacist Eligibility 2026
Essential Educational Qualification
Requirement | Details |
|---|---|
Academic Qualification | High School and Intermediate (Biology stream) from UP Board, or an equivalent examination recognized by the government |
Professional Diploma | A 2-year 3-month diploma in Veterinary Pharmacy from a university/institution established by law in India |
Council Registration | Registration with a competent council/institution, if available. As per the Additional Chief Secretary (Animal Husbandry) letter dated 20.05.2026, the Veterinary Pharmacy Council does not currently exist in Uttar Pradesh - hence registration is not required at present. |
Language | Working knowledge of Hindi in Devanagari script |
Preferential Qualification
As per Rule 9 of the UP Animal Husbandry Department Veterinary Pharmacist Service Rules, 2025, preference in direct recruitment will be given (all else being equal) to candidates who have:
Served for a minimum of 2 years in the Territorial Army, OR
Obtained a National Cadet Corps (NCC) 'B' Certificate
Important: Candidates must possess the essential qualification and all other required eligibility as on the last date of application (05.10.2026), along with the corresponding proof/certificates.

UPSSSC Veterinary Pharmacist Selection Process & Exam Pattern
The detailed selection procedure has been mentioned in the official notification of UPSSSC Veterinary Pharmacist Recruitment 2026. But we are giving you here the short summary of the selection procedure. The candidates are advised to refer to official notification for selection procedure.
Selection Procedure:
Stage 1 – Shortlisting based on PET-2025: Candidates will be shortlisted for the Main Written Examination based on their normalized scores in the Preliminary Eligibility Test (PET-2025). Category-wise 15 times the number of advertised posts will be shortlisted (including all candidates up to the last cut-off normalized score up to 2 decimal places). Candidates with zero or negative scores in PET-2025 will not be shortlisted.
Stage 2 – Main Written Examination: A single objective/multiple-choice question paper of 100 questions for 100 marks with a duration of 2 hours. Negative marking of 25% (1/4 mark) per wrong answer applies.
Part-1: Subject Knowledge (Veterinary Pharmacist topics) – 65 questions, 65 marks
Part-2: Computer & Information Technology – 15 questions, 15 marks
Part-3: General Information related to Uttar Pradesh – 20 questions, 20 marks
No Interview: Selection is based solely on the written examination as per UP Group ‘C’ Direct Recruitment Rules 2015 and UP Lower Level Posts Direct Recruitment (Interview Abolition) Rules 2017.
If the exam is held in multiple shifts/days, normalization of scores will be applied as per the procedure published on 22 May 2019 (Notice No. 42/05/Advt. Anu.(11)/2019).
Syllabus Highlights
Part-1: Subject Knowledge
Anatomy of Livestock & Poultry; Introduction to Livestock Management; Livestock Breeds & Economic Traits
Basics of Animal Nutrition & Health; Basics of Animal Physiology; Basics of Clinical Pathology
Elementary Parasitology; Fundamentals of Pharmacology; Clinical Biochemistry & Introduction to Gynaecology
Basics of Clinical Veterinary Medicine; Veterinary Clinical Pharmacy; Preliminary Surgical Procedures
Pharmacist Jurisprudence; Farm Management & Extensions; Hospital Practice Training
Part-2: Computer & IT Concepts
History and application of computers, internet and WWW; hardware/software; input-output devices; IP addressing; IT gadgets; e-mail; MS-Word/MS-Excel essentials; operating systems, social networking, e-governance; digital financial tools; cyber security; and emerging technologies such as AI, Big Data, Deep Learning, Machine Learning, and IoT.
Part-3: General Knowledge of Uttar Pradesh
History, culture, art, architecture, festivals, folk dance, literature, regional languages, heritage, social customs, tourism, geography, natural resources, climate, soil, forests, wildlife, mines and minerals, economy, agriculture, industry, business and employment, polity, administration, and current affairs relating to Uttar Pradesh.
